Transaction ddf30ff87daecaf8157c7b40f6f83260ce3210e5c354cb7c30d72fc6b17c2415
1 Input
1 Output
-
ddf30ff87daecaf8157c7b40f6f83260ce3210e5c354cb7c30d72fc6b17c2415:0
- value
- 346902
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 122dcbc314f653ed6a831a364214e8885ae9f39b OP_EQUALVERIFY OP_CHECKSIG
- address
- 12f82QqgHk9k7AJBCa8g3VmQeh8WoewGWK